Keep your diet steady. It is important to keep the amount of foods with vitamin K steady (consistent) from week to week. Eating more foods high in vitamin K than usual can reduce the effect of warfarin. A Patient's Guide to Taking Warfarin. Warfarin (brand names Coumadin and Jantoven) is a prescription medication used to prevent harmful blood clots from forming or growing larger.
